Protecting a Worksheet
You can protect an entire worksheet or area of a worksheet. If you plan to distribute a DSS built in Excel, then it is very important to take actions to prevent users from changing the contents in inappropriate or incorrect ways.
When you protect a sheet, all of the cell and graphic objects are locked and cannot be changed. You can leave some cells that change or require user input unlocked.
You can also protect the structure and contents of an entire workbook. You can include a password so that user cannot turn off protection.
